Mr. Andrew Turner

To ask the Secretary of State for Education and Skills what steps he takes to ensure that documents received by Royal Mail special delivery are(a) recorded as such and (b) tracked within his Department. [151578]

Mr. Stephen Twigg

My Department has procedures in place for recording and tracking documents received by Royal Mail special delivery. Our procedures require a signature to be obtained from the end customer, as well as the mailroom, and then recorded for tracking purposes across Headquarter sites. However, procedures for special delivery documents at Sanctuary Buildings had been slightly different but have now been standardised in line with all the other Headquarter sites with immediate effect.
